Formats of 3D Video Instructions for Sports Equipment

Employees absorb information differently, and their tasks differ. One needs the full route from startup to cleaning, another needs a quick reference for a specific component, and a third needs to understand what's inside the machine.

A universal video rarely covers all scenarios: a beginner misses details, while an experienced employee wastes time on what they already know.

That's why we split training into formats — by task and by audience. These aren't “pretty pictures” but a working tool that shortens the time to full proficiency and reduces errors when servicing sports equipment.

A Format for Every Scenario

Format Who it's for What it gives the client
Full training video New employees, gym staff Quick transition to independent work without a mentor
Short clip Experienced employees, shift changes Reminder of procedures, fewer errors in daily operations
Exploded view of a component Service engineers Visual understanding of the machine, accurate fault diagnosis
3D assembly and adjustment animation Those who assemble and reconfigure equipment Fewer installation errors, time saved on briefings

The formats are easy to combine: a full video can be supplemented with an exploded view, and short clips can include links to the full version. The client gets a knowledge library that works both as initial training and as a reference at any time.

How to Choose a Video Instruction Format for Your Equipment Specifics?

Choosing a format doesn't start with a “pretty picture,” but with this question: what operations does the employee need to perform, and what is the cost of a mistake?

This is especially important for sports equipment: non-standard components, hydraulics, precise adjustment, safety requirements. If the instruction doesn't address real work tasks, employees simply won't watch it.

There's no one-size-fits-all solution. Simple consumable replacement or daily maintenance is often covered well by live-action footage focused on correct actions.

But when it comes to complex assembly, rare repairs, or equipment that can't be understood from a photo, 3D video with an exploded view works better: it shows the internal structure, the sequence of connecting components, and typical errors without requiring you to disassemble the actual machine.

Specific equipment requirements also affect the level of detail. If an employee works with several models, the video instruction must account for differences between modifications.

If there are safety regulations, they need to be built into the script, not attached as a separate file.
